The company behind a viral humanoid robot said it plans to release 100,000 units into the consumer market by late 2027.
OpenAI-backed 1X has opened a factory in Hayward, California to produce 10,000 NEO home humanoid robots in year one, scaling to 100,000+ by the end of 2027.
